I'd use polyfit.
This example shows you to do a simple linear regression.
x = 1:50;
y = -0.3*x + 2*randn(1,50);
p = polyfit(x,y,1);
f = polyval(p,x);
plot(x,y,'o',x,f,'-')
legend('data','linear fit')

Just add lsline after your scatter plot expression. For example

scatter(x,y)
lsline
